L'avis des experts

Suckling:

This is always a unique Spanish white. The nose is brimming in peach tart, elderflower cordial, mango pie, dried papaya, caramel and roasted herbs. An ample palate follows, which is full-bodied and extremely oily, caked in tropical-fruit flavors, but driven along confidently by acidity that cuts through the butter-like texture. Long on the finish. Not a subtle wine by any means, but the intensity and power are undeniable. Drink now or hold.
